Chipboard letters, like the Thickers, how do you store them??

I have a hard time getting them back into the original packaging. But if I can't get them back in, the letters keep falling off the paper they are on and I keep losing them.

Suggestions....

They're a nightmare, aren't they? I cut the sticky seal off the bottom of the packaging so it doesn't stick to the letters on their way back in. That helps.

Also some are worse for falling off the packaging than others. The bad ones, I cut pieces of clear acetate to fit in the package, and hold those over the back and front as I slide them into the package. I store them upright, upside-down and closely packed together to help stop the letters falling off.
